Newsletter: March flood update

18th March 2026 News

The March issue of the Calderdale Flood Newsletter shines a spotlight on the fantastic Natural Flood Management (NFM) work taking place across the borough. Highlights include:

  • The importance of Natural Flood Management (NFM) in Calderdale, and why these interventions are vital for building local resilience.
  • Slow the Flow celebrates 10 years of work, marking a decade of impactful, community-led action to reduce flood risk.
  • Latest updates from the Landscapes for Water project, showcasing progress in delivering nature-based solutions across the region.
